Hi all… Jayasree here… Let me share my journey with u.. I am a dentist by profession but had a career break when my child required treatments and therapies due to major developmental issues… After a gap of long 8yrs i have been struggling to set my career back coz i can only do remote jobs…things took a drastic turn after i attended the orientation program for women with career break, organized by Prayaana.. After joining Prayaana and getting to know Sreekala maam, she referred me to the right mentors who could help me out…Last week I joined a tele medicine portal as a medical content analyst, which is a remote job with a decent pay…Now I know what difference it makes, being in the company of right people!!! May Prayaana keep enriching the lives of every women seeking support forever!!!! Always grateful…. 😘

After I finished grade 12, I chose to pursue a medical degree. Like the majority of Indian families, mine required me to choose between engineering and medicine. I selected medical. I was balancing physics, chemistry, and biology all the time. To release this stress I started writing, singing as those were my stress bus

ters. It was at that point that I realized I should be able to make these things my career if I’m so good at them and enjoy doing them. That evening, I couldn’t sleep. I started looking at several industries to see where I would fit professionally and, more importantly, what would make me happy. After a rigorous research eventually, I decided to pursue mass communication. My folks were startled to learn about this when I told them. People began to believe that I couldn’t practice medicine, it was out of my capacity which is why I was opting for arts. They felt I was under peer pressure, or to be more precise, I was with the wrong group of pals. And under such strain, my 12th grade was pretty poor.

My family gave up on me. I gave up all hope. But after that I realized I had to pursue mass communication. My parents eventually approved of this and soon I was granted admission to MIT ADT. And there my bachelor’s degree in mass communication began. I was aware that this was my one and only opportunity to demonstrate that you can excel in any career you choose. I began researching and studying, and I was having a great time. I never experienced studying as a burden. I was having fun with all the assignments. Additionally, I was chosen for our media team during my very first year of my bachelor’s, and I had the opportunity to interview the celebrity guests. It was after that when my parents contacted me crying and said they were proud of me and the decision I made. With each day that went by, my success graph rose, and eventually, I was a university topper. With a gold medal and my parents full of pride and joy I could see satisfaction and happiness in their teary eyes. My parents began to receive numerous phone calls at that time expressing their pride in me for pursuing something new, adventurous and eradicating all career-related stereotypes.
In my quest to learn more, I discovered the field of voiceovers. At the same time, I was undertaking an internship at Prayaana. It was in one of our meetings in which our CEO Chandra ma’m told me that I should try doing voiceovers as I had a good, influencing voice. And then I finally decided to give it a shot. I received an unexpected prize from my academy as “Best voice-over Artist”. I lent my voice for various television commercials, Akashvani programs, audiobooks etc. Thereafter I soon received a nomination for the Indian Excellence Awards in the voice over and singing categories. On my way, I bagged the title of Best Voiceover Artist and Singer of the Year”.

It’s high time people realize that I wanted to do what I wanted to do, not because I couldn’t perform medicine but because I was aspiring for something else. My parents allowed me to chose my career according to my interest, and as a result, I am now living life to the fullest. I’m pursuing a Masters degree in mass communication while also engaging in all the activities I’ve always wanted to do, like singing, voiceover work, and anchoring with a solid self-earned financial foundation.

Long story short. It’s what you want to do in the end. Instead of regretting it later if you take a stand for yourself and make sure you achieve it. If you have the ability to dream make sure you have the ability to turn it into reality.
